Hey all,
As background, the BoD has been looking to bring EH into a 501c7 structure from an S Corp, and through substantial research we have determined that some structural changes need to happen prior to the board processing the corporate change. This Althing proposal is part of that, please feel free to ask questions or suggest any changes that are needed and I will happily clarify/discuss.
The sooner we can get these updates in action the sooner we can begin the corporate transition. Thank you!
Proposal: In order to show a clear limitation to our membership as justification for 501(c)(7) status we will need to update the membership requirements outlined in the corpora. o Add to section 3 (A): “4. Be a member of The Kingdom of the Emerald Hills, inc.” o Add to section 3: “D. Membership 1. In order to become a member to The Kingdom of the Emerald Hills, inc., an application for membership must be completed and provided to an Officer of the organization. 2. Approval of membership can be completed by a Monarch or Prime Minister of any level. 3. Approved membership applications must be maintained with a player’s waiver.”

Hey Mezzie,
This document would be filled out initially on first play (like the waiver). It's a legally relevant doc similar to the waiver, so would be created/periodically reviewed by the BoD.
The acceptance would be immediate, currently we perform a similar membership requirement via "fill out this waiver, then you can play", but in order to be compliant as a c7 we need to be able to show a membership application that has the option to be rejected. (Perhaps "I've never been permanently barred from a LARP" as a criteria, but whatever is most relevant/in best fiduciary interest can work)
The important thing is it must be a separate, clear membership application that has the ability to be rejected or approved based on some criteria. This althing allows us to create and operate with it.
